Steering Column Trim Covers

Steering Column Trim Covers Replacement

Tools Required
^ J41352 Steering Column Holding Fixture

Removal Procedure

Caution: Refer to SIR Caution in Service Precautions.

1. Disable the SIR system.

Important: Put the steering column in the CENTER position.

2. Remove the tilt lever.
3. Remove the steering wheel from the steering column.
4. Remove the steering column from the vehicle.





5. Put the steering column and J41352 into a vise.
6. Inspect the steering column for accident damage.





7. Remove the lower trim cover from the upper trim cover.
8. Tilt the lower trim cover down.
9. Slide the lower trim cover backward in order to disengage the locking tabs.





10. Remove the trim cover protector (1) from the lower trim cover (2).

Installation Procedure





1. Install the trim cover protector (1) onto the lower trim cover (2).





2. Install the lower trim cover onto the upper trim cover.
3. Match the tab slots on the lower trim cover with the locking tabs on the upper trim cover.
4. Tilt the lower trim cover up.
5. Slide the lower trim cover forward until the locking tabs snap into the tab slots.





6. Remove the steering column and J41352 from the vise.
7. Install the steering column into the vehicle.
8. Install the steering wheel onto the steering column.
9. Install the tilt lever.
10. Enable the SIR system.
